ECE Distinguished Speaker Albert P. Pisano: How Engineering is a Force for the Public Good

pisanoOn March 27, Professor Albert P. Pisano, Dean of the Jacbos School of Engineering at UCSD, delivered an ECE Distinguished Speaker Seminar entitled “Engineering as a Force for the Public Good.” Prof. Pisano described a vision in which advances in engineering yield a variety of world abundances—from fresh water and food to energy and manufacturing.

Prof. Pisano is additionally the Walter J. Zable Chair in Engineering at UCSD and serves on the faculty of the departments of mechanical and aerospace engineering and electrical and computer engineering.
